A client asked me to create a brand-new GitHub account dedicated to their company. I declined, on the grounds that GitHub Terms of Service B.3 restricts a person or legal entity to a single free account. After confirming that this clause is still in force as of May 2026 in the official docs, I walk through how I explained the decline and why Organization membership is the correct alternative.
